Biologists were studying the proportions of cats that had spotted markings on their fur in two populations of cats, C and F. An
alexandr1967 [171]

Answer:

If the proportions of all cats with spotted markings is the same for both populations, the probability of observing a sample difference of at least 0.62 is 0.01.

Step-by-step explanation:

p-value is the probability of observing a result which is at least as extreme as we calculated in our actual workings, assuming the Null hypothesis to be true.

The calculate p-value is 0.01. In the question statement we are given that the alternate hypothesis is:

"Population Proportions are not equal"

Since, Null and Alternate Hypothesis are negations of each other, the Null Hypothesis would be:

"Population Proportions are equal"

We assume the null hypothesis to be true, perform the tests on the sample and obtain a result.

The results we obtained is:

The sample difference is 0.62

Fitting all this data, in the definition of p value tell us that:

The probability of obtaining a sample difference of atleast 0.62 is 0.01, if the population proportions are same.

This matches with the option B. Therefore, the correct answer is:

If the proportions of all cats with spotted markings is the same for both populations, the probability of observing a sample difference of at least 0.62 is 0.01.
